This week I've started to think about my future as a stay-at-home mum. LP is 9 years old, he's not quite at a stage where he doesn't need me but he is slowly getting there. He started walking a little way to school on his own recently and suddenly I'm realising it won't be long before he goes to High School and he'll be getting the bus just like his brother. It's a scary prospect when all you've ever known is being a mum to your children. They'll both be at a stage where they need me much less and I'm not sure what to do with that.

Part of me wants to throw myself into blogging, make that my new baby, and part of me wants to go out and get a "proper job". Although I'm not sure how I'd cope in an office it would be something just for me really. To be honest I think this is just another one of those things where I'm having a bit of a personal crisis and don't know what to do with myself. I have no doubt I'll be back to normal before long and I'll be chatting about how annoying it is to have two teens in the house!

Or maybe I'm just panicking because it's half term soon and I don't know what we'll be doing all week! Eek.

How did you discover blogging?


I discovered blogging through Xanga all the way back in... You know, I'm not even going to count that far back. Fast forward to 2010, though, and I discovered Tumblr through a roommate- which kicked off several years of microblogging before finally moving to Wordpress in 2012 and blogging on both regularly. In 2015 I made the full switch to Wordpress and have been there ever since!



How did you start blogging?


All the way back in my Xanga days, I initially started blogging to vent frustration and anger as your average preteen does. Eventually I moved on to recording information about my religion as I converted and learned about it. That fell out and I didn't blog for a very long time, until I discovered Tumblr. There I used it to microblog about my frustrations (again) before discovering the Fitblr community. Having just recently made the decision to start losing weight the healthy way, I swapped gears and immediately made a Fitblr of my own. Eventually I made another (secondary) one to talk about my religion again. I blogged about those same things when I moved over to Wordpress; today my blog's an amalgamation of a lot of things- from Health to Hobbies, local adventures, homemaking and gardening, recipes, and even my own Mental Health.
